Thomas Rooney’s disclosed stock trades — and what copying them returned

Thomas Rooney (House) has disclosed 379 stock trades under the STOCK Act, from Jan 16, 2017 to Jan 14, 2019271 buys and 108 sells, read straight from the official filings. The median gap between a trade and the public finding out was 75 days — which is why every number below starts at the disclosure date, the earliest day anyone could actually have copied a trade.

What copying every disclosed buy would have returned

Our engine bought at the first opening price after each of Thomas Rooney’s disclosed purchases became public, held until the matching sale was disclosed, and marked the book against simply holding the S&P 500 over the same window (Jan 17, 2017Aug 11, 2026). Fees on, position sizes equal — a filing never discloses the real amount, only a band.

Copy-return, total+287.3%
S&P 500 over the same window+295.8%
Difference-8.5%
Annualized over 9.6 years+15.2% vs +15.5% -0.3% a year against the index
Deepest fall along the way-33.7%
Positions that closed ahead75%
Disclosed buys / actually copied271 / 230

Read the fill count before the return: a figure built on a handful of copied positions is an anecdote, whatever it says. And a copy-return is not Thomas Rooney’s own return — the disclosure lag means a copier never got their entry price.

Entries are at the first open AFTER the disclosure date — the earliest any copier could act. The member's own entry was up to 45 days earlier. Disclosed amounts are bands, not sizes; every position is sized at your chosen % of portfolio, which is not how the member sized it. Option purchases are copied as the underlying shares. A filing discloses no strike and no expiry, so an option cannot be mirrored — buying the stock is the closest a reader could get. It is 1.6% of all disclosed buys, but for some members it is a quarter to a half of everything they file, so their figure describes copying the filing rather than what the position itself did. Dividends are treated as reinvested (adjusted closes). Fees and taxes are not modeled. Positions are sized from equity at the time of each entry, so gains compound into later position sizes and most of the account sits in cash between filings. Read the drawdown next to the exposure figures: a portfolio that is mostly cash shows a small whole-portfolio drawdown even when its holdings fell hard. Absolute returns are model outputs, not achievable returns. Past disclosures are no promise of future filings — members stop trading, leave office, or file late in batches.
